From an original Engraving from the Illustrated London News December 1848 The publication of this image spread the popularity of Christmas Trees like wildfire, and led wrongly to the belief that Albert had introduced the Christmas Tree to Britain. It was in fact Queen Charlotte, the German born wife of George III, for a party she held in 1800.
